Creator of Space Cadets on AXNSciFi, writer/presenter of 3D documentary The Medieval Trip, author of children’s book The Wild Cats of Piran & man about many towns: Cultured yet egalitarian; Author, Scriptwriter, Journalist, Character Actor, Voice Over Artist, Travel Writer – Scott does a bit of everything, sometimes all at once. Born during the Dark Ages in New Zealand by mistake, in the last decade he has for instanceĀ produced material for people like British Sci-Fi, Fox Networks and Forbes Media, as well as penning guidebooks to places like Florence, Buenos Aires and the Lebanon. A talented mimic, Scott also took up acting as a sideline again a few years ago. His reel since includes a juicy role as a KGB spy in mini-series The Company plus a turn as a debauched aristocrat in a short called Last Night in Buenos Aires. Even heĀ wonders sometimes how he finds the time.
